## Provenance: Soft Deletes in the Orders Table

Plugin authors: the Cartmere orders table uses soft deletes via a deleted_at column. Rows are never physically removed by plugins. The migration enforcing this ships with every Cartmere core build and is versioned through the Stilton release pipeline. Verify your target build before writing queries. The current build token appears below.

session token of yageg-kagap = htk9_89026285c

# Fixture: splitwise_assignment_stub
#
# Heads up, future maintainers: this fixture fakes the Bucketeer
# assignment service so tests don't hammer the real thing. It always
# returns variant "B" for user cohort "lanternfish" — yes, that's
# intentional, the deterministic path keeps snapshot tests stable.
# If you add new experiments, update the stub map or the contract
# tests will fail loudly. The stub's auth middleware still checks
# headers, so requests must include the bearer token below.

bearer token for hahag-tagug: eyJhbGciOiJIUzI1NiIsInR5cCI6IkpXVCJ9.eyJzdWIiOiIyE7Sa6In0.Y42rQKWt

### Step 4 — Deploy the Cache Fix

This release patches the memory leak in the Ostergale image cache, where evicted thumbnails were never freed. After the canary runs clean for one hour, promote to production. All Ostergale artifacts must be signed before the gate accepts them, and the key for signing this deploy appears below.

deploy key for kagup-bawig: bky9_ZMq28eTw9

## Kickoff Notes — ChipGate Reader

Quick recap for the Harborfell Marathon setup: the trackside timing-chip readers need firmware flashed before Thursday's dry run, and the mat at the 10k split has been flaky, so test it twice. Spare antennas are in the blue crate. Don't reorder cabling without checking first — it's mapped to the scoring van. All hardware questions go to the lead listed below.

approver of yahig-kagup = Ralok Sorael